This gives the BMS time to profile the motor's inrush current draw and set accurate overcurrent thresholds before you push the tool hard.\u003c\/li\u003e\n  \u003c\/ul\u003e\n\n  \u003chr class=\"bpw-desc-divider\"\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eBMS cutoff on circular saw and drill motor-start inrush surge\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eWhen you pull the trigger on a saw or drill, the motor draws a sharp current spike before it reaches running speed. On a new or cold pack, this inrush can briefly exceed the BMS overcurrent threshold, triggering an immediate cutoff. The BMS interprets the spike as a fault rather than a normal start condition. Releasing the trigger and pulling again — two or three times — usually lets the BMS recalibrate and allow normal operation.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n  \u003ch3 class=\"bpw-desc-h3\"\u003eCharger shows blinking red and won't accept a stored pack\u003c\/h3\u003e\n  \u003cp class=\"bpw-desc-p\"\u003eLi-ion cells that have sat unused for several months can drop below the charger's acceptance voltage threshold — typically around 2.5V per cell. When that happens, the charger sees a pack outside its safe charge window and refuses to start a full cycle. Most Einhell chargers include a recovery or wake-up mode: connect the pack, leave it for 10–15 minutes, and the charger will attempt a trickle pre-charge to bring cells back above 3.0V per cell before switching to normal charge. If the light stays red past 20 minutes, check that the battery terminals are clean and making solid contact.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e","brand":"BatteryWeb","offers":[{"title":"Warranty 1 Year","offer_id":43416016748634,"sku":"BWCS-EHX180PW-1","price":71.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 2 Year","offer_id":43416016781402,"sku":"BWCS-EHX180PW-2","price":83.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true},{"title":"Warranty 3 Year","offer_id":43416016814170,"sku":"BWCS-EHX180PW-3","price":92.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0674\/4775\/0746\/files\/BW-CS-EHX180PW-1.webp?v=1779759462","url":"https:\/\/batteryweb.com\/products\/einhell-p-x-c-plus-replacement-battery-18v-4000mah-li-ion","provider":"BatteryWeb","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
